Aztec94 wrote: 90 points
March 18, 2023 - Needed a couple hours to open up and for the earthy and dark notes to ease up. Had with herb marinated lamb chops, which allowed the light/bright red fruit to come through. Without food, was a bit heavier, more blue fruit, leather and earth.

BHRH Likes this wine: 92 points
September 22, 2020 - Similar notes to 2/6/2019. PnP found this too closed, so decanted and enjoyed over next 1.5 hours. Lots of blueberry on the nose, but was struck by the somewhat tannic structure and minerality. Although the brightness and sweetness of the fruit said Cali, the texture, acidity and minerality said N. Rhone. If I had more I'd hold this for at least 2-3 more years!

vino_per_tutti Likes this wine: 90 points
May 27, 2020 - Inky color hints at the dark fruit and flavors on the palate. Tannins fully integrated at this point. Round and lasting finish. Very good. Wouldn't expect much improvement from here.
